Please correct me if this viewpoint is wrong. How many countries have nuclear capabilities... The US, Russia, UK, France, China, Pakistan, India, and maybe N Korea. These last three are outside the nuclear non-proliferation treaty (http://www.un.org/Depts/dda/WMD/treaty/), with N Korea only saying they do, with no proof. Isreal is believed to have some as well. Pakistan and India however, have weapons capability, and nobody seems to care anymore. While it was a concern a little while ago when they (Pakistan and India) were each testing bombs back and forth in a show of who's got bigger balls, now that they seem to be on good terms with eachother, all is well. For a bit on each's nuclear capabilities see: www.uic.com.au/nip45.htm.

So why is it that Iran can not make their own. Now I agree that they shouldn't. I mean anyone who openly states that Isreal should be wiped off the map, should not be allowed to have the capabilities to do so. But from a logical perspective, all they have to do is drop out of the non-proliferation treaty, like Pakistan and India (who were never in it to begin with). This would mean that they would not be able to trade in technology for nuclear power for civilian useage. But I don't think Iran really cares about that. India for eg, apparently guards its own self-developed technology quite well from other countries...
